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Narberth to Bolton-upon-Dearne start from as little as £29.40

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Narberth to Bolton-upon-Dearne start from £183.10 one way, or £184.40 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Narberth to Bolton-upon-Dearne are available for £92.10 one way, or £154.20 return

Facilities and Amenities at Narberth Train Station

Narberth station keeps things simple, and while it may lack some modern conveniences, it makes up for it with a unique charm. There's no ticket office or machines, so purchasing tickets in advance is a must. This can be easily done online, giving you peace of mind before your journey begins. If you need assistance, you might need to plan ahead as the station doesn't have staff available on-site. However, you can call the helpline at 08002006060 for any questions or assistance you may require.

Accessibility is a priority at Narberth with step-free access available to the platform, making it a Category B1 station. There are seating areas to ensure comfort while you wait, though no waiting rooms are available, and bathroom facilities are not provided on-site. Cyclists visiting the station will find accommodation for six bicycles under a sheltered area, though there are no hire facilities available.

Facilities and Services

Bolton-upon-Dearne station is equipped to meet basic commuter needs, although it operates without a ticket office. Fortunately, travelers can utilize the ticket machines for collecting online purchases or buying same-day tickets directly at the station. An induction loop system is available, and the station supports the issuance of smartcards, although validators are absent.

Accessibility is a thoughtful feature here, with ramped footbridge access to both platforms, supporting a step-free journey from the car park entrance to the station. However, keep in mind the lack of facilities such as toilets or waiting rooms, making your trip preparation essential.

Onward Travel Options

The charm of travel from Bolton-upon-Dearne lies also in its seamless connections to various transport options. While rail travel is central, a rail replacement service can be picked up at the junction of Calder Road and Lowfield Road. Local taxi information is readily available through the Northern Railway taxi service.

Public transport seekers will find information for planning bus journeys conveniently outlined here. While bicycle hire is not offered at the station, those traveling by bike will appreciate the secure stands in the car park, equipped and sheltered with CCTV surveillance for added security.
